About the Venue

The Can-Do Playground at Tony Silicato Memorial Park is Milford's best-documented inclusive playground and one of the established Can-Do locations in Delaware. Official city materials describe it as a boundless playground within a larger park that also includes expansive fields, disc golf, and a half-mile asphalt walking trail. Families who want a straightforward outdoor stop with room to spread out, paved walking access, and a well-known all-abilities play space will find this one especially useful.

Accessibility & Comfort

Considerations
Public pages reviewed do not clearly publish a current feature list such as swing types, surfacing type, or transfer systems.Families with very specific mobility or sensory needs may want to preview recent photos before visiting.
Known Details
Boundless playground designationHalf-mile asphalt walking trail in the parkEstablished Can-Do all-abilities concept
SummaryOfficial sources confirm this is a boundless Can-Do playground and part of Delaware's inclusive Can-Do playground network.
